cygwin και man

Αναστασάτος Βασίλειος B.Anastasatos at MyRealBox.com
Wed May 2 11:16:14 EEST 2001


Στο cygwin περιβάλλον δεν έχω εγκαταστήσει το πακέτο groff, διότι το
είχα ήδη στα Windows και δε θέλω να το ξανακατεβάζω. Η man δεν
λειτουργεί:
   $ man grep
   Error executing formatting or display command.
   System command (cd /usr/man ; (echo -e ".pl 1100i";
   cat /usr/man/man1/grep.1; echo ".pl \n(nlu+10") | 
   /usr/bin/tbl | /usr/bin/groff -Tascii -mandoc | less -is)
   exited with status 32512.
   No manual entry for grep

Φυσικό, αφού δεν υπάρχουν /usr/bin/groff και /usr/bin/tbl.
Αλλάζω στο /lib/man.conf τις γραμμές
   NROFF	/usr/bin/groff -Tascii -mandoc
   TBL		/usr/bin/tbl

σε
   NROFF	/cygdrive/c/Program\ Files/WinGROFF/bin/groff -F   
/cygdrive/c/Program\ Files/WinGROFF/share/groff/font -Tascii -mandoc
   TBL		/cygdrive/c/Program\ Files/WinGROFF/bin/tbl

, ώστε να παραπέμπουν στο ήδη εγκατεστημένο groff, αλλά το λάθος
παραμένει:
   $ man grep
   Error executing formatting or display command.
   System command (cd /usr/man ; (echo -e ".pl 1100i";
   cat /usr/man/man1/grep.1; echo ".pl \n(nlu+10") |
   /cygdrive/c/Program\ Files/WinGROFF/bin/tbl |
   /cygdrive/c/Program\ Files/WinGROFF/bin/groff 
   -F /cygdrive/c/Program\ Files/WinGROFF/share/groff/font
   -Tascii -mandoc | less -is) exited with status 32512.
   No manual entry for grep

Αν όμως εκτελέσω είτε από command line είτε από shell script τις
εντολές απ' το
   (cd /usr/man ;

ως το
   less -is)

όλα δουλεύουν κανονικά. Κάνω κάτι λάθος;





More information about the Linux-greek-users mailing list